As of July, 23, 2026, the average railroad worker gross salary in Malaysia is RM51,457 or an equivalent hourly rate of RM21. In addition, railroad workers earn an average bonus of RM746. An entry level railroad worker with 1-3 years of experience earns an average salary of RM38,996. At the higher end of the pay range, a senior level railroad worker with 8+ years of experience earns an average salary of RM57,928. Salary estimates are based on salary survey data collected directly from employers in Malaysia.

What does a Railroad Worker do?
Inspect, test, sort, sample, or weigh nonagricultural raw materials or processed, machined, fabricated, or assembled parts or products for defects, wear, and deviations from specifications. May use precision measuring instruments and complex test equipment.
